Kevin Gilmore

Oil Painting, Mixed Media

Kevin Gilmore is an interdisciplinary artist, working as a painter, experimental sound composer, and educator.  Originally from Rhode Island he spent over a decade exploring the landscapes of Wyoming, Oregon, Italy, and Brooklyn.  As an abstract visual artist working with collage, acrylic and oils, the sense of place becomes the subject of his abstract canvases.  Gilmore works with sound as a medium, composing experimental soundscapes from field recordings, acousmatics through contact microphones, digital instruments and analogue synthesizers.  His teaching philosophy has developed through a similar intuitive process, with experience leading workshops and teaching undergraduate art classes. After starting a family in NYC, Kevin returned to his native state... as Rhode Islanders often do.  His interdisciplinary art practice is located close to the sea where he also lives with his wife, two children and his dog.

B.A. Fine Art - University of Rhode Island - 1999.
M.F.A. Visual Arts - Vermont College of Fine Arts, Montpelier, VT - 2019.
